Returning to Local Tribal Values: Think
Dakota, Live Dakota
By Cynthia Lindquist and Albert Red Bear To Think Dakota, Live Dakota is to understand and to practice the divine laws or values of Dakota people: honesty, respect, courage, humility, generosity, fortitude, and wisdom. These laws or values unite the people with compassion. All are one and the same as everyone practices the same beliefs. Since the values come from Creator they are understood to be “natural law” which is rooted in common sense. Creator gives us these things to use, to take care of, and to pass on to our children and grandchildren.
